Enthalpy of Formation of Cu2ZnSnSe4 from Its Constituent Elements

The standard enthalpy of formation of the Cu2ZnSnSe4 compound has been determined by measuring the heat of its formation from its constituent elements according to the reaction scheme 2Cu + Zn + Sn + 4Se → Cu2ZnSnSe4 in a calorimeter: \({{\Delta }_{{\text{f}}}}H_{{{\text{298}}{\text{.15}}\,\,{\text{K}}}}^{0}\)(Cu2ZnSnSe4) = –392.00 ± 2.56 kJ/mol.
